Bigelow is the representative for California Assembly District 5 and is not running for re-election in 2022. Bigelow raised $2.2 million and spent $2.2 million between Jan. 1, 2021, and June 30, 2022. Glazer is the representative for California State Senate District 7 and is running for California Controller in 2022. Glazer raised $2.8 million and spent $6.2 million between Jan. 1, 2021, and June 30, 2022. According to the most recent campaign finance reports filed with the California Secretary of State, California Lt. Gov. Eleni Kounalakis has raised $2,930,583 and spent $578,638 between Jan. 1, 2021, and May 26, 2022. Kounalakis currently serves as the president of the state senate.
